虚拟机如何给硬盘加密

虚拟机如何给硬盘加密

虚拟机给硬盘加密的方法有很多,包括使用内置的加密功能、第三方加密软件、以及硬件级别的加密。其中,使用内置的加密功能最为方便、第三方加密软件提供了更高的灵活性、硬件级别的加密则提供最高的安全性。下面我们将详细讨论其中的一种方法:使用内置加密功能。

一、使用内置加密功能

许多虚拟化平台,如VMware和VirtualBox,都提供了内置的硬盘加密功能。这种方法最为简单和方便,因为它不需要安装额外的软件,只需在配置中启用相应选项即可。

1、VMware的加密功能

VMware提供了非常强大的虚拟硬盘加密功能。以下是如何在VMware中启用硬盘加密的步骤:

  • 打开VMware Workstation或VMware Player。
  • 选择你要加密的虚拟机,并确保它处于关闭状态。
  • 点击虚拟机设置(Settings)。
  • 在硬件选项卡中选择虚拟硬盘(Virtual Disk)。
  • 点击“加密”(Encrypt)。
  • 输入并确认你的加密密码。

这种方法的优点是集成度高、使用方便、无需额外安装第三方软件。缺点是加密强度和选项可能有限,且仅适用于特定的虚拟化平台。

2、VirtualBox的加密功能

VirtualBox也提供了内置的虚拟硬盘加密功能,以下是详细步骤:

  • 打开VirtualBox并选择你要加密的虚拟机。
  • 确保虚拟机处于关闭状态。
  • 点击“设置”(Settings)。
  • 在“常规”(General)选项卡中选择“磁盘加密”(Disk Encryption)。
  • 选择加密算法(如AES)。
  • 输入并确认加密密码。

VirtualBox的加密功能同样方便,且支持多种加密算法,但也有与VMware类似的局限性。

二、使用第三方加密软件

如果你需要更高的灵活性和加密强度,可以使用第三方加密软件,如VeraCrypt或BitLocker。

1、VeraCrypt

VeraCrypt是一个开源的磁盘加密软件,可以用于加密虚拟机的虚拟硬盘文件。以下是使用VeraCrypt加密虚拟硬盘的步骤:

  • 下载并安装VeraCrypt。
  • 打开VeraCrypt并选择“创建卷”(Create Volume)。
  • 选择“加密文件容器”(Encrypt a file container),然后点击“下一步”(Next)。
  • 选择“标准VeraCrypt卷”(Standard VeraCrypt volume),然后点击“下一步”。
  • 在“卷位置”(Volume Location)中选择你的虚拟硬盘文件。
  • 选择加密选项和文件系统,然后点击“格式化”(Format)。

VeraCrypt提供了更高的加密强度和灵活性,可以选择多种加密算法和密钥长度。它的缺点是配置复杂、对新手不太友好

2、BitLocker

如果你使用的是Windows系统,可以使用BitLocker对虚拟硬盘进行加密。以下是步骤:

  • 打开“控制面板”(Control Panel)并选择“BitLocker Drive Encryption”。
  • 选择你要加密的驱动器,并点击“启用BitLocker”(Turn on BitLocker)。
  • 按照向导完成加密设置。

BitLocker集成在Windows系统中,使用方便,但仅限于Windows平台。

三、硬件级别的加密

硬件级别的加密提供了最高的安全性,适用于对安全性要求极高的场景。

1、使用自加密硬盘(SED)

自加密硬盘(Self-Encrypting Drive, SED)在硬盘自身的硬件层面上进行加密。以下是使用SED的步骤:

  • 购买支持硬件加密的自加密硬盘。
  • 在BIOS或UEFI中启用硬盘加密功能。
  • 设置加密密码。

SED提供了最高的加密强度,因为加密操作是在硬件层面完成的,不会影响系统性能。它的缺点是成本较高,且需要支持硬件加密的设备。

四、项目团队管理中的加密实践

在项目团队管理中,确保数据安全至关重要。推荐使用以下两种系统进行项目管理和协作:

1、研发项目管理系统PingCode

PingCode是一个专为研发团队设计的项目管理系统,支持从需求、开发到测试的全流程管理。其内置的安全功能可以确保项目数据的安全性。

2、通用项目协作软件Worktile

Worktile是一个通用的项目协作软件,支持任务管理、文件共享和团队沟通。它的安全功能同样强大,可以满足不同类型团队的需求。

总结

虚拟机硬盘加密是保护虚拟机数据安全的重要手段。无论是使用内置加密功能、第三方加密软件,还是硬件级别的加密,都有其独特的优势和适用场景。项目团队在选择加密方案时,应综合考虑安全性、方便性和成本,并选择最适合自己需求的方案。通过合理的加密措施,可以有效提升虚拟机数据的安全性,确保项目的顺利进行。

相关问答FAQs:

1. 虚拟机如何进行硬盘加密?
虚拟机的硬盘加密是一种保护数据安全的重要措施。具体操作步骤如下:

  • 在虚拟机软件中,选择要加密的虚拟硬盘文件。
  • 进入虚拟机的设置选项,找到“硬盘”或“安全”相关选项。
  • 在安全选项中,选择启用硬盘加密功能。
  • 设置加密算法和密钥。可以选择常见的AES等加密算法,并输入相应的密钥。
  • 确认设置并保存,虚拟机的硬盘加密就完成了。

2. 加密虚拟机硬盘有哪些好处?
加密虚拟机硬盘可以提供多重保护,保障数据的安全性和隐私性。具体好处包括:

  • 数据保密性:加密虚拟机硬盘可以防止未经授权的访问,保护敏感数据的机密性。
  • 数据完整性:加密可以防止数据被篡改或损坏,保证数据的完整性。
  • 隐私保护:加密虚拟机硬盘可以防止他人窃取个人隐私信息,保护用户的隐私安全。
  • 合规性要求:某些行业或组织有加密数据的合规性要求,对虚拟机硬盘进行加密可以满足这些要求。

3. 如何选择合适的虚拟机硬盘加密算法?
选择合适的虚拟机硬盘加密算法需要考虑以下几个因素:

  • 安全性:选择被广泛认可的加密算法,如AES等,具有较高的安全性。
  • 性能:加密算法的性能也是选择的考虑因素之一,应选择在不影响虚拟机性能的情况下实现加密。
  • 可用性:选择虚拟机软件支持的加密算法,以确保加密功能可以正常使用。
  • 管理和维护:考虑加密算法的管理和维护成本,选择易于管理和维护的算法。

以上是关于虚拟机硬盘加密的一些常见问题,希望对您有所帮助。如有更多疑问,请随时提问。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/2750362

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部